CountScubula wrote in message ...
Mutli = posting a message in several news groups individualy
Cross= posting to several at one time with one post, sorta like a CC in
email.


Yes because when you cross-post, the replies will be seen in all the
groups, so people won't need to duplicate replies in different groups. This
assumes that people don't strip out the newsgroups listed in the reply,
which sometimes happen when people cross-post to the wrong groups :~)
